Lasagna Roll Ups

Quick and easy Lasagna Roll Ups recipe for dinner! Lasagna noodles stuffed with a ricotta cheese mixture, sauce and cheese!
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time40 minutes
Total Time55 minutes
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: American, Italian
Servings: 4
Calories: 580kcal
Author: Julie Evink

Ingredients

  • 9 lasagna noodles
  • 2 cups spaghetti sauce
  • 15 ounces part skim ricotta cheese
  • 1 egg
  • ½ teaspoon dried parsley
  • 2 cloves minced garlic
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 2 cups mozzarella cheese shredded

Instructions

  • Spray an 8×8 inch pan with non-stick spray. Pour 1 cup spaghetti sauce on bottom of pan and spread out evenly. Set aside.
  • Cook lasagna noodles according to package directions until they are al dente. Don’t overcook them as you will be baking them also. Drain and rinse the noodles with cold water so they don’t stick together.
  • While the lasagna noodles are cooking mix together 1 cup mozzarella cheese, ricotta cheese, garlic, salt and parsley in a bowl.
  • Lay out the noodles and blot the water off of them with a paper towel. Spread 1/9 of cheese mixture on noodle. Roll up the lasagna noodle. Place the roll-ups, seam side down in the pan. Repeat with all of the noodles.
  • Once they are all in the pan pour the rest of the spaghetti sauce over them. Top with the remaining cheese. Bake at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for 30 minutes or until cheese is golden brown and bubbling on sides. If cheese browns to quickly, cover pan with foil and place back in oven.
